Key points to “date yourself”:Remember this is not a sad moment. This is a celebration of love for your best girl…..you.
Plan an activity: Choose something you genuinely enjoy, like a movie, a hike, reading at a bookstore, or a cooking class.
Be mindful: Pay attention to your thoughts and feelings during the activity.
Try something new: Use this time to explore new interests or hobbies.
Reflect on yourself: Consider what you appreciate about yourself and what you want to work on.
Some ideas for “dating yourself”:
Pick an activity that you have always wanted to do. Buy concert ticket, go to the Ballet, go to a museum, fly to another city, go out to dinner, and then fly home again or better yet, stay overnight in a boutique hotel. Get excited about it and plan to enjoy every single second of your special date.
Relaxing activities: Spa day, reading a book in a cozy spot, taking a warm bath
Outdoor activities: Picnic in the park, walking in nature, going for a bike ride
Cultural outings: Visiting a museum, attending a concert, exploring a new art gallery
Self-improvement activities: Taking a cooking class, learning a new skill, attending a workshop
Treat yourself: Indulge in a nice meal at your favorite restaurant, buying a new book, going shopping

Why “date yourself?”:

Boost self-esteem: Spending quality time alone can help you appreciate your own company and value your individuality.
Self-discovery: It’s an opportunity to explore your interests and passions without external pressure.
   
Stress relief: Taking time for yourself can be a great way to de-stress and recharge.
